Floor Resurfacing Service in Alpharetta, GA
Floor resurfacing services involve restoring the appearance and durability of existing flooring surfaces through techniques such as grinding, polishing, coating, or refinishing. These projects typically cover areas like hardwood, concrete, tile, or epoxy floors, helping property owners improve the look of worn or damaged surfaces without complete replacement. Homeowners often seek this service to enhance aesthetic appeal, address surface imperfections, or extend the lifespan of their floors, making it a practical choice for renovations or updates.
Before requesting floor resurfacing, property owners should consider the current condition of their floors, including any cracks, stains, or surface wear that may affect the resurfacing process. It's also important to understand the type of flooring material involved, as different surfaces require specific methods and products. Clarifying the desired outcome-such as a matte or glossy finish-and any preferences for color or texture can help ensure the results meet expectations. Proper preparation and assessment are key to achieving a successful resurfacing project.

Common Floor Resurfacing Service Jobs
Concrete floor resurfacing - revitalizes worn or stained concrete surfaces to improve appearance and durability.
Garage floor coating - provides a protective, long-lasting finish for garage surfaces to resist stains and wear.
Patio and outdoor surface resurfacing - restores and enhances the look of patios, walkways, and outdoor living areas.
Commercial floor refinishing - updates and prolongs the lifespan of business and retail space floors.
Epoxy flooring installation - offers a seamless, durable surface ideal for residential and commercial spaces.
Concrete polishing and sealing - creates a smooth, glossy finish that protects against damage and stains.
Floor Resurfacing Service Questions
What surfaces can be resurfaced? Floor resurfacing can be applied to concrete, hardwood, tile, and other common flooring materials to refresh their appearance.
What are common reasons to consider resurfacing? Resurfacing is often requested to repair surface damage, update style, or improve the durability of existing floors.
Is resurfacing suitable for high-traffic areas? Yes, resurfacing can enhance the wear resistance of floors in busy spaces like entryways, kitchens, and commercial areas.
What types of finishes are available? Finishes include smooth, textured, matte, or glossy options, allowing customization to match interior design preferences.
